Golf Courses in Cecil County
Cecil County, Maryland has 6 golf courses with an average slope rating of 133 across 2 rated courses. The hardest is Patriots Glen National Golf Club in Elkton at slope 138. Browse by city below, with scorecards and rating data where available.

What is the hardest golf course in Cecil County?
Patriots Glen National Golf Club in Elkton is the hardest golf course in Cecil County with a maximum slope rating of 138. Slope measures difficulty for a bogey golfer — 113 is average, 140+ is very difficult.
